Definition of TENACIOUS

tenacious

Meanings

Adjective

  • good at remembering
    • "tenacious memory"

Adjective Satellite

  • stubbornly unyielding; ; ; ; - T.S.Eliot
    • "a mind not gifted to discover truth but tenacious to hold it"
    • "men tenacious of opinion"
  • sticking together
    • "tenacious burrs"

Adj

  • Clinging to an object or surface; adhesive.
  • Unwilling to yield or give up; dogged.
  • Holding together; cohesive.
  • Having a good memory; retentive.

Origin / Etymology

From Latin tenāx (“holding fast, clinging”), from tenēre (“to hold”), + -ious.
